Suffragette writer Abi Morgan says that a teenage hockey match was the inspiration behind BBC One and SundanceTV's drama The Split, which brings together high-profile divorces, an obsession with other peoples' relationships and a predominantly female cast and crew. Morgan, who previously created period drama The Hour and crime thriller River, said that the idea for the six-part series came about while she was watching her daughter's school game.
